2007 Cadillac SRX vs. 1967 Nissan Sunny
To start off, 2007 Cadillac SRX is newer by 40 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1967 Nissan Sunny.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1967 Nissan Sunny would be higher. At 3,564 cc (6 cylinders), 2007 Cadillac SRX is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2007 Cadillac SRX (254 HP @ 6500 RPM) has 210 more horse power than 1967 Nissan Sunny. (44 HP @ 6000 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2007 Cadillac SRX should accelerate faster than 1967 Nissan Sunny.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2007 Cadillac SRX weights approximately 1426 kg more than 1967 Nissan Sunny.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.
Let's talk about torque, 2007 Cadillac SRX (339 Nm @ 2800 RPM) has 264 more torque (in Nm) than 1967 Nissan Sunny. (75 Nm @ 3600 RPM). This means 2007 Cadillac SRX will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1967 Nissan Sunny.
